Violent crimes and homicide investigations
Violent crimes cases will often depend on the presentation of evidence and facts, including police reports, medical documentation, witness statements and victims’ testimony. As your attorneys, we will thoroughly evaluate all of the evidence presented by the prosecution and build our own case in your defense. We are experienced in exploring all avenues of defense, including self-defense, lack of intent and false identification of suspects.

Certified death penalty and capital murder defense attorney
Only certified death penalty attorneys can represent clients in Arizona death penalty cases. Herman Alcantar Jr. is a well-known and respected criminal defense attorney with extensive experience in homicide and violent crimes cases. He is one of the few criminal defense attorneys in the area who is certified to represent clients in death penalty cases. He also won the first two death penalty cases tried in Arizona. He was able to reduce the sentences of two clients facing the death penalty to life sentences in the first two verdicts after the Ring decision in Arizona.
